The current incarnation of The Kindle basic model is lighter, faster and smaller than the previous versions, plus it now includes built-in WiFi. This new, sleeker version actually weighs under six ounces, yet maintains the same 6” reading display screen as before. So it’s smaller than many paperbacks and can easily fit into many of your pockets.

The Kindle has the most advanced E-ink display, and actually reads pretty much the same as paper books. The built-in WiFi enables you to download books in a minute or less! Now you can enjoy more than 800,000 titles on your Kindle, which are priced under $9.99, and this new Kindle e-reader is priced at just $79.99 from Amazon. You can even borrow Kindle e-books from your public library! Pretty amazing.

The designers of the Kindle have paid close attention to customer feedback, as evidenced by the many improvements (and more affordable price) of this current model. You’ll find that it holds up to 1400 books, so you can have your own traveling library at your fingertips, anywhere you go. Its E-ink screen reads like real paper, with no glare, enabling you to read easily in full, bright sunlight. It has a one month battery life, allowing you to stop worrying about reading and losing battery power mid-stream. In fact, when the WiFi is off, a single charge will let you read for 30 minutes per day for an entire month.

You can download and read the first chapter of any Kindle E-book for free before you make the commitment to purchase the entire book. You’ll enjoy adjustable text sizes, making it easy for anyone to read – one of the eight different font sizes and three font styles will be ideal for anyone who puts their hands on a Kindle. It’s incredibly easy to use, straight out of the box. There’s no setup, no software, and no computer needed to start downloading your favorite e-books.

The new Kindle’s high-powered processor makes easy, quick, seamless page turns, and the Whispersync technology is truly a thing of beauty. You can read your Kindle downloads on your iPhone, iPad, Android devices, Blackberry, Mac, PC, web browser with free Kindle reading apps, or Window Phone 7; the Whispersync technology allows synchronization of the last page you read, as well as annotations and your bookmarks between all of your devices – so no matter which device you are reading on, you can always easily pick up exactly where you left off.
